Understanding Double Glazed Doors
Double glazed doors consist of 2 panes of glass with a sealed airspace in between. This design provides various benefits:
Insulation: Reduces heat loss in winter and keeps interiors cool in summer.Sound Reduction: Minimizes external sound invasions.Security: Reinforced glass building enhances security.UV Protection: Protects furnishings and flooring from sun damage.
Regardless of these benefits, double glazed doors can come across issues that need expert or DIY repair.
Common Issues with Double Glazed Doors
Numerous problems can impact double glazed doors. Here are some typical problems house owners may face:
ProblemDescriptionSeal FailureThe sealing between the panes may weaken, leading to condensation.MisalignmentDoors may end up being misaligned gradually, impacting their operation.Hardware MalfunctionLocksets, hinges, and manages can wear or break.Misting Between PanesMoisture caught in between panes can trigger exposure problems.Fractures or ChipsDamage to the glass can compromise security and visual appeals.Comprehensive Insights into Common Problems
Seal Failure: One of the most common concerns is the failure of the sealant that holds the 2 glass panes together. Over time, weather condition modifications can compromise these seals, enabling air moisture to infiltrate and mist the glass.
Misalignment: With routine usage, double glazed doors might shift from their original position. This misalignment may cause problem when opening or closing the door, causing potential security risks.
Hardware Malfunction: Components such as locks and hinges are subjected to routine wear. Broken or malfunctioning hardware can jeopardize door security window and door contractor function.
Fogging Between Panes: When the seal fails, humidity and temperature modifications can lead to fogging, making the door look unattractive and reducing visibility.
Cracks or Chips: External forces, such as effects from storms or items, can result in glass damage. Such concerns not only mess up the door's appearance but can likewise position safety dangers.
Repairing Double Glazed Doors
Repairing double glazed doors can generally be categorized into 2 primary methods: DIY repairs and professional intervention. Depending on the issue, the following steps can assist property owners through the repair process.
Do It Yourself Repair Techniques
Replacing Seals:
Tools Needed: Utility knife, new sealant, silicone caulk weapon.Steps:Remove existing seals with an energy knife.Tidy the area completely.Apply brand-new sealant uniformly, ensuring an airtight fit.
Realigning Doors:
Tools Needed: Screwdriver, level.Actions:Check the positioning with a level.Loosen up the screws in the hinges and adjust for alignment.Tighten screws when effectively lined up.
Altering Hardware:
Tools Needed: Drill, screwdriver, new hardware.Steps:Remove the dysfunctional hardware thoroughly.Install new elements according to manufacturer guidelines.Professional Repair Techniques
For considerable problems such as fogging or serious cracks, professional intervention is advised due to security and competence concerns.
Glass Replacement:
In cases of significant fractures or fogging, specialists can replace the glass unit while preserving the existing frame.
Seal Replacement:
Experts can rapidly and effectively replace defective seals using specialized tools and products.
Complete Door Replacement:
If the door is beyond repair, experts can assess and suggest a complete door replacement, which may improve your home's energy effectiveness.Preventative Measures
To maintain the stability of double glazed doors and avoid repairs, homeowners can take the following steps:
Regular Cleaning: Ensure the glass and frames are cleaned up frequently to avoid dirt accumulation.Weatherstripping: Inspect and replace weatherstrips that may use gradually.Routine Inspections: Carry out routine checks during seasonal modifications to capture prospective issues early.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. How can I tell if my double glazed door requires repair?
Typical indications include condensation in between the panes, difficulty in opening/closing, noticeable drafts, or if the door has fractures.
2. Can I repair double glazed doors myself?
Many minor repairs can be handled by house owners with basic tools and abilities, but significant problems like glass replacement are best delegated professionals.
3. How long do double glazed doors last?
Usually, double glazed doors can last in between 15 to 30 years, depending on maintenance and exposure to extreme climate condition.
4. Is it worth repairing a double glazed door?
If the structural stability and insulation capabilities of the door are intact, repairing rather than replacing can be a cost-efficient solution.
5. What is the expense of double glazed door repair?
Repair expenses can differ commonly based upon the concern. Minor repairs may range from ₤ 100 to ₤ 200, while glass replacement could cost several hundred dollars or more.
